President Trump not expected to attend Game 4 between Spurs and Knicks
Yahoo Sports • 1 min read • Latest: Jun 9, 2026, 4:29 PM
Last updated Jun 9, 2026
President Trump is reportedly not expected to attend Game 4 of the NBA Finals on Wednesday at Madison Square Garden due to scheduling conflicts and obligations. His absence follows his historical presence at Game 3, where he became the first sitting president to attend an NBA Finals game. Trump's attendance led to significant security measures that affected fans and players, prompting Spurs point guard De’Aaron Fox to comment on the added inconveniences. The Knicks, who lead the series 2-1, aim to extend their lead against the Spurs in this critical matchup.
